web-dev-qa-db-ja.com

データベースからの説明フィールドの読み込みを最もよく表す方法、編集不可

古いmfcアプリケーションには、他のフィールドをコード化したフィールドがあります。たとえば、次の画像では、「タイトル」ドロップダウンを値Mr、Mrs eccで編集でき、その隣のフィールドに「ミスター」という説明全体が表示されます(このフィールドは編集できません)。 Title code and decodification

ここで、アプリをよりモダン(フラット)にしたいので、くぼんだスタイルを削除します。私はそれを変更する方法に疑問があります:-コントロールに境界線を残すと、フィールドの説明は編集可能なテキストボックスが無効になっていると解釈される可能性があります-境界線を削除すると、ラベルのように見えます

フィールドの説明は編集できないが、ラベルやテキストボックスとは異なるという概念を明確にするためのアイデアはありますか?

2
silvano

説明やヘルパーテキストに入力フィールドを使用しません。セマンティクスほどスタイリングの問題ではありません。入力フィールドはデータ入力用であり、条件付きで無効にされる場合がありますが、その入力フィールドが常に無効になる場合は、おそらく入力フィールドではありません。

ヘルパーテキストを表示する方法はいくつかあります。通常、関連する入力フィールドのすぐ下に配置し、少し小さいフォントサイズを使用します。

あなたが説明するケースは、典型的なヘルプテキストとは少し違うように聞こえます。ドロップダウンの略語ではなく、完全な単語を使用することを検討します。または、両方を一緒に表示することもできます。

mockup

download bmml sourceBalsamiq Mockups で作成されたワイヤーフレーム

1
myajouri